Yes, Maria died on 11 February 1897 at 8:50 AM in the house in Via Corso Vittorio (no number). She was age 56.
It is interesting to note the words used in the record for the parents.
"padre incerto" - father uncertain
"madre ignota" - mother unknown
Since her husband, Francesco Boccanera, was still living... you would think he would have known that information.
